One more thing I just remembered: If we go with VMs, I'd also like to
keep their backups on a storagebox. I'm using a storagebox with borg for
my personal backups and apart from some manual setup to get the SSH key
of the server into the hetzner config interface and create the
subaccount on the storagebox, it works perfectly fine. If we could use
storageboxes for our backups, we'd gain automatic, read-only snapshots,
managed by hetzner, for free and we would not longer need to maintain
vostok. I think it might even be cheaper.

Using a storagebox is not really tied to the VMs, but if we set up new
machines, it's a good time to improve our backups. Once the changes are
stable, I'd like to move existing hosts over there too.
